Hi P3rdigao,

You may be experiencing the effect of mixing
incompatible versions of libraries.

The versions to use together are:

1) ITK 1.2
2) VTK 4.2
3) FLTK 1.1.3 (opcional)
4) CMake 1.6.6


It looks like your are using a CVS version
of VTK...

You should not have to change anything in
the VTK source code in order to build the
libraries.

>>>>Hi p3rdigao
>>>>
>>>>The README.txt file in this directory is a bit
>>>>outdated. Some of the comment no longer apply.
>>>>
>>>>Here are somme comments about your problems:
>>>>
>>>>1) Please make sure the your VTK is built with TCL
>>>>   wrapping enabled.
>>>>
>>>>2) The Applications were previously part of the
>>>>   basic ITK source tree, that's why the script
>>>>   directory has a path: Insight/Applications....
>>>>   now you should juse "InsightApplications"
>>>>
>>>>3) This application is doing the following
>>>>
>>>>   a) wrapping ITK classes as VTK filters
>>>>   b) wrapping the VTK filters into Tcl
>>>>   c) creating an extended Tcl shell with
>>>>      access to the new wrapped VTK filters
>>>>
>>>>  the command line that you found is invoking
>>>>  the extended Tcl shell, asking it to run
>>>>  a Tcl scripts that uses the wrappped VTK{ITK}
>>>>  classes.
